unlock_screen

MCP tool from MCP Android Server Python by nim444

Unlock the screen (turn on and swipe if necessary)

How to use it

unlock_screen is exposed by the MCP Android Server Python MCP server. Add the server to your MCP client (Claude Desktop, Cursor, Windsurf and others), and the unlock_screen tool becomes available to the model automatically. Other tools in MCP Android Server Python (27)

check_adb_and_list_devices

Check if ADB is installed and list connected devices

clear_app_data

Clear user data/cache of a specified app

click

Tap on an element by text, resourceId, or description

connect_device

Connect to an Android device and get basic info

drag

Drag an element to a specific screen location

dump_hierarchy

Dump the UI hierarchy of the current screen as XML

get_current_app

Get info about the app currently in the foreground

get_device_info

Get detailed device info: serial, resolution, battery, etc.

get_device_status

Get complete device status and readiness information

get_element_info

Get info on UI elements (text, bounds, clickable, etc.)

get_installed_apps

List all installed apps with version and package info

get_toast

Get the last toast message shown on screen

long_click

Perform a long click on an element

mcp_health

Check if the MCP server is running properly

press_key

Simulate hardware key press (e.g. home, back, menu, etc.)

screen_off

Turn off the screen

screen_on

Turn on the screen

screenshot

Take and save a screenshot from the device

scroll_to

Scroll until a given element becomes visible

send_text

Input text into currently focused field (optionally clearing before)

start_app

Start an app by its package name

stop_all_apps

Stop all currently running apps

stop_app

Stop an app by its package name

swipe

Swipe from one coordinate to another

wait_activity

Wait until a specific activity appears

wait_for_element

Wait for an element to appear on screen

wait_for_screen_on

Wait asynchronously until the screen is turned on
